In-season improvement is all about Work Ethic (WE) and average to green potentials in each category. The higher the work ethic, the more improvement. Your one shooting guard with 1 WE will probably never get much better. Did you recruit him at 1 or did he drop when you redshirted him? For starters, try to recruit guys with work ethics about 30. Also, athleticism is a very key attribute for nearly all positions. I see that your center is improving at it, but a baseline stat of 10 is just too low. Try to set your sights higher next recruiting cycle is all. And the reason you are losing so much, is purely because of the offense you run. Fastbreak can be very powerful, but you need the right players for it. High speed and athleticism for starters, as well as B to A knowledge of the fastbreak offense. Target faster, more athletic players, as well as good ballhandling in guards, and rebounding in big men. Recruiting takes many seasons to understand, but you'll get it.
